Logan Circle, Washington, DC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Logan Circle?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Logan Circle Studio Apartments | $1,942 | $1,435 | $2,615 |
| Logan Circle 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,969 | $1,440 | $8,765 |
Logan Circle 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,137 | $2,086 | $6,900 |
| Logan Circle 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,516 | $2,407 | $7,750 |

Cheapest Available Logan Circle 2 Bedroom Apartments
Currently the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it Logan Circle of Washington, DC is the Two Bedroom Model starting from $1,360 at King Towers. The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in Logan Circle is currently $4,137.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 2 Bedroom options in the area: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
|---|---|---|
| King Towers | Two Bedroom | $1,360 |
| R Street Apartments | 2BR | $1,721 |
| Zen Apollo | 2 Bed, 2 Bath - 1129 | $3,500 |
| M Street Towers | 2BR/1BA | $3,595 |
| Vivre | 2BR/2.0BA | $3,895 |
| 1210 Mass | Boston | $3,913 |
| Andover House | B2C | $3,981 |
| Latrobe | Grant | $4,030 |
